The uncertainty of a measuring instrument is estimated as plus or minus (±) half the smallest scale division. For example, if you took an angle measurement: q = 25°± 1° and you needed to find f = cosq, then f max = cos(26°) = 0.8988 f min = cos(24°) = 0.9135 \f » 0.906 ±0.007 Note that even though q was only measured to 2 significant figures, f is known to 3 figures.

Error bars are simply a line used to represent the possible range of values, the line or curve drawn through the points can pass through any part of the error bar. Uncertainty cannot be avoided but it can be reduced by using 'better' apparatus.

For example, when measuring something with a ruler marked off in mm, the uncertainty is ± 0.5mm.
